SECTION 1.
Section 17.12.010 of Chapter 17.12 of the Bakersfield
Municipal Code is hereby amended to read as follows:
17.12.010 R-S (Residential Suburban) Zone. A. All permitted uses
and regulations in the R-S (Residential Suburban) Zone shall be
the same as the R-1 Zone, except that the following additional
uses are permitted:
1. Breeding, hatching, raising and fattening of poultry,
fowl, birds, rabbits, fish and frogs for domestic use, provided
that such fowl and animals shall be limited in number to one (1) per
three thousand (3,000) square feet of lot area for turkeys, and one
(1) per one thousand (1,000) square feet for all other animals
with a maximum of twelve (12) turkeys, other fowl and animals.
2. Keeping of bovine animals, horses, burros, mules,
sheep and qoats in a ratio not exceeding one (1) adult animal of the
foregoinq for each one-half (1/2) acre of lot area.
B. The keeping of such fowl and animals shall conform to
all other provisions of law governing same, and no fowl[ or animals,
nor any pen, coop, stable, barn or corral shall be kept or main-
tained within fifty (50) feet of any dwelling or other building used
for human habitation, or within one hundred (100) feet of the front
lot line of the lot upon which it is located or within ten (10)
feet of the street side of a corner lot, or within one hundred
(100) feet of any public park, school, hospital, or similar
institution.
C. There shall be no raising, killing, or dressing of any
such animals or poultry for commercial purposes.
SECTION 2.
Section 17.12.030 of Chapter 17.12 of the Bakersfield
Municipal Code is hereby amended to read as follows:
17.12.030 R-S-2.5A (Residential Suburban Two-and-One-Half-
Acre Minimum Lot Size) Zone.
A. Uses Permitted. All permitted uses and regulations in
the R-S-2.5A (Residential Suburban Two-and-One-Half-Acre Minimum
Lot Size) Zone shall be the same as the R-i, R-S and R-S-1A Zones,
except that the minimum lot size shall not be less than two and
one-half (2-1/2) acres.
B. Uses Permitted Subject to Planning Director Review and
Approval. The following uses may be permitted subject to review
and approval by the Planning Director:
1. Nurseries and greenhouses, but not including any
salesrooms or other buildings used for the sales of the products
produced;
2. Public utility or public service buildings, structures
and uses;
3. Public and private parks, playgrounds, golf courses
and accessory buildings or structures necessary to such uses;
4. Temporary recreational uses (not to exceed sixty
(60) calendar days in any twelve-month period);
5. Directional signs not to exceed six (6) square
feet in area.
C. Uses Permitted Subject to Conditional Use Permit. The
following uses may be permitted subject to a Conditional Use Permit
in accordance with the procedures provided for in Chapters 17.64
and 17.66 of this Title:
1. Commercial stables;
2. Permanent recreational facilities;
3. Sand and gravel removal from river;
4. Home occupations as defined in Section ]7.04.330
of this Title, provided that the provisions of subsection (3) of
such section shall not apply to home occupations in this zone
and that notwithstanding the provisions of subsection (9) of such
section, persons hired or retained by the permittee and business
associates of the permittee may enter the premises for purposes
of loading, unloading and transferring materials or equipment.
SECTION 3.
Section 17.12.015 is hereby added to Chapter 17.12 of
the Bakersfield Municipal Code to read as follows:
17.12.015 Minimum Lot Area. The minimum lot area shall not
be less than twenty-four thousand (24,000) square feet; provided,
however, that a lot of less area than herein required shall be
permitted if a description of said lot was recorded as a separate
lot in the office of the County Recorder prior to the time of the
enactment of this Section.
SECTION 4.
Section 17.12.016 is hereby added to Chapter 17.12 of
the Bakersfield Municipal Code to read as follows:
17.12.016 Minimum Lot Frontage. The minimum lot frontage
shall be not less than eighty (80) feet on a standard street or
forty (40) feet on a cul-de-sac or flag lot; provided, however,
that a lot with less frontage than herein required shall be
permitted if a description of said lot was recorded as a separate
lot in the office of the County Recorder prior to the time of the
enactment of this ordinance.
SECTION 5.
Section 17.12.040 is hereby added to Chapter 17.12 of
the Bakersfield ~unicipal Code to read as follows:
17.12.040 R-S-5A (Residential Suburban Five Acre Minimum Lot
Size Zone. All permitted uses and regulations in the R-S-5A
(Residential Suburban Five Acre Minimum Lot Size) Zone shall be
the same as for the R-S-2.5A Zone, except that the minimum lot
size shall not be less than five (5) acres. Uses permitted in
the R-S-2.5A Zone subject to Planning Director review and approval
or Conditional Use Permit are similarly permitted in this Zone.
SECTION 6.
Section ]7.12.050 is hereby added to Chapter 17.12 of
the Bakersfield Municipal Code to read as follows:
17.12.050 R-S-10A (Residential Suburban Ten Acre Minimum Lot
Size) Zone. All permitted uses and regulations in the R-S-10A
(Residential Suburban Ten Acre Minimum Lot Size) Zone shall be
the same as for the R-S-2.5A Zone, except that the minimum lot
size shall not be less than ten (10) acres. Uses permitted in
the R-S-2.5A Zone subject to Planning Director review and approval
or Conditional Use Permit are similarly permitted in this Zone.
